Thought i would share this with everyone. I was pileling ceder trees and it was very thick and alot of brush anyhow i went to dump trees in to pile and my forks would not tilt but about 2 inches. I got ceders off and backed up and checked tractor over my loader would go up and down no problem but my tilt would only go about 2 in either way. what i found was that one of the quick couplers under the tractor to the loader had came undone was hard to see but one coupler was about a 1/4 inch farther out then the rest. Released all pressure and poped it back in worked fine.

This is a very common issue in the compact tractor/loader industry.
Even if it doesn't look like the are disconnected. We always tell our customers to disconnect and reconnect just to make sure.:thumbsup:
